Hamzah Sheeraz: The British Boxing Phenom Eyeing Global Stardom and Multiple World Titles

British boxer Hamzah Sheeraz is on the cusp of global stardom, eyeing the WBC middleweight title in Riyadh. With an undefeated record and a charismatic personality, Sheeraz aims to inspire beyond the ring.

Hamzah Sheeraz, the undefeated British middleweight, is setting his sights on the prestigious WBC middleweight title as he prepares to face Carlos Adames in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. With an impressive record of 21 wins and 17 knockouts, Sheeraz is not just a fighter but a potential global icon in the making.

Rising Star with Grand Ambitions

At just 25 years old, Sheeraz has already made a name for himself in the boxing world. But his ambitions extend far beyond the ring. Inspired by the likes of Tyson Fury and Anthony Joshua, Sheeraz dreams of dominating multiple weight classes, from middleweight to light-heavyweight.

"The plan is to become world champion at middleweight, super-middleweight, and light-heavyweight," Sheeraz told BBC Sport.

A Charismatic Figure Beyond Boxing

Sheeraz is not just about knockouts. His charismatic personality and articulate demeanor make him a natural fit for television and media. Following in the footsteps of Joshua and Fury, Sheeraz aspires to be a familiar face on chat shows, sharing his inspiring story with a broader audience.

"Being someone who can go on chat shows and portray my story is what I'd like to do one day," he said. "Not just to represent boxing but showing anyone that you don't need to be an Olympian or top-notch amateur in any sport to not make it as a pro."

Overcoming Adversity

Sheeraz's journey to the top hasn't been without challenges. With no amateur pedigree or financial head start, he has risen through the ranks through sheer determination and hard work. His family even fell into £800,000 of debt to support his early career, a debt he is now determined to repay.

"From what I've come from to where I am today is literally zero to hundred," Sheeraz said. "They have always understood the assignment, the ups and downs."

Representing the South Asian Community

As a proud representative of the South Asian community, Sheeraz is driven by a desire to be a positive role model. In a time of rising crime and unemployment rates within the community, Sheeraz aims to be a beacon of hope.

"I want to try to be a positive light and role model for youngsters," he said. "Not just the British South Asians, though, but humanity as a whole."

The Upcoming Battle

Sheeraz's upcoming fight against Carlos Adames is a crucial step in his journey. Adames, the current WBC middleweight champion, boasts a formidable record of 24 wins and 18 knockouts. Sheeraz acknowledges the challenge but remains confident in his abilities.

"He's a world champion for a reason," Sheeraz said. "He can punch hard, he's fast and strong. So let's see what Hamzah Sheeraz is all about on the world stage."
